Phlebotomy training will encompass how to draw blood from the vein, but the custom of phlebotomy is more than that. Among the best accomplishments someone can have is earning their Phlebotomy Certification. You need to make sure of collecting blood samples carefully and then tagging and cataloging them professionally also. Writing correctly plays merely an important role here-if a sample isn't labeled properly, the individual might be misdiagnosed and treated with the wrong medicines. So, as part of your phlebotomy training, you have to learn to pay attention to such details. Online phlebotomy lessons include instruction in medical terminology, legal problems associated with laboratory tests and anatomy especially concerning the circulatory system and blood.
